SHE AWOKE TO THE SOUND OF SCREAMS.

in her sleepy state, she could hardly understand all that was happening around her. her wide and unseeing eyes looked helplessly around her tent, hand fumbling for her saber, but meeting nothing.

her heart thundered relentlessly in her chest. something inside of her ached, so deeply and painfully that she could hardly bear it. a whimper left her lips, hand clutching her chest. the force was unbalanced. too many were dying. something terrible was happening.

she called her saber to her hand, and when the cool metal met her fingertips, she threw herself out from her tent.

fires burned all around her. the temple in the north was crumbling, and younglings lay unmoving on the floor.

halo could hardly breathe. all the little children she had trained, all the young jedi who promised the future lay dead at her feet. she could not remember an act so evil, not since the time of the first jedi order. not since anakin.

she collapsed onto her knees, her hand stroking the face of a young boy, jinn. his crystal blue eyes stared unseeing at the stars. blood painted his colorless cheeks. there was nothing left inside of him.

a sob racked her chest. she crawled to the next body. a young girl, caska. and to the next, another girl, juno. she could not feel any life. they were all gone.

a searing heat blossomed suddenly across her back, the sound of a saber igniting hitting her ears. she knew then why all these things had happened. she knew at whose hand these children had died. she knew before she even turned around.

"no," she whispered, collapsing onto the damp ground.

"no."

a firm hand gripped her arm, and flipped her onto her back.

"halo."

she did not recognize the voice at all.

"no!" halo cried, kicking ben solo right in the stomach. in one fluid motion, she was on her feet, and her saber buzzed hotly against his.

"don't say my name," she growled.

his face was unrecognizable. there was so much anger. rage. darkness. this was not the ben she knew. this was the not the boy to whom she had given her love.

"halo."

a loud scream escaped her lips, and she hit his saber with an unmatched force. in her momentary rage, she had lost her senses. the world around her was blurred. she was confused. the force was leaving her.
